[56/99] drm/i915: fix to setup display reference clock control on Ironlake

From: Zhenyu Wang <zhenyuw@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>

commit c038e51e841581cc3fb9a76e5e16331331e9c85c upstream.

For new stepping of PCH, the display reference clock
is fully under driver's control. This one trys to setup
all needed reference clock for different outputs. Older
stepping of PCH chipset should be ignoring this.

This fixes output failure issue on newer PCH which requires
driver to take control of reference clock enabling.
